Method
Pork Chop
- 1
Prepare the Pork Chops
Pat the pork chops dry with paper towels. Rub the olive oil all over the pork chops.
- 2
Season the Pork Chops
Sprinkle garlic powder, salt, black pepper, and fresh rosemary over the pork chops, ensuring they are evenly coated.
- 3
Cook the Pork Chops
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the pork chops and cook for about 6-7 minutes on each side, or until they reach an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C). Let them rest for a few minutes before serving.
Apple Chutney
- 4
Combine Ingredients
In a medium saucepan, combine the diced apples, chopped onion, brown sugar, apple cider vinegar, grated ginger, cinnamon, and salt.
- 5
Cook the Chutney
Bring the mixture to a boil over medium heat. Reduce the heat and let it simmer for about 30 minutes, stirring occasionally until the apples are soft and the chutney thickens.
- 6
Cool and Serve
Remove from heat and let the chutney cool slightly before serving it with the pork chops.
